This might have something to do with why the decision prop is so low...


From fightnews...


Floyd vows brutal beating!
"He going to get a brutal beating, absolutely," promises Floyd Mayweather when he faces WBC welterweight champion Carlos Baldomir in an HBO-PPV clash on Saturday in Las Vegas. "That's what the fans want to see and that's what I want to give the fans....[Baldomir] is looking to get a knockout on me and he wants to be on the cover on all the newspapers the next day. But like I told him, 'you're going to get a chance to be on the cover of the newspaper the next day.' You won't be able to see his face because he's going to be face down, but you are going to be able to see him."
As for Baldomir's prediction of a KO, Floyd stated, "He's entitled to say what he wants to say, but he'd better not make no mistakes....he ain't got no punch at all. All he can do is box and in 15 minutes both eyes will be closed, then he's putting that white flag up in the air or you see the referee count to ten. Fighters are going to say what they're going to say. I talk with my hands."
"Do I believe I am, I am going to knock him out?" Floyd asks rhetorically. "I don't believe - I AM going to knock him out!....I'm going to be at my best. I'm always at my best. I'm in tremendous shape for this fight."



Me again...

Floyd won't knock him out with one punch, but he could outclass Baldy to the point where the ref has to step in and stop the fight. Or like Floyd said he could do enough damage to Baldy's face to force a stoppage. One thing is for sure...Floyd can land at will against the limited Baldomir
